That file thing is a bit strange indeed, I hope there's some solution to that.
The problem is finding someone with some expertise of the Windows port of sqlite.
BTW: As your data is already in an sqllite DB, rather than copying it all from the into this mode=memory DB(*), why not just open connections to the existing db file from each of the threads using the uri-form connect string + the cache=shared modifier and see how the performance pans out.
(*especially as it seems these involve IO anyway.)
In reply to Re^9: threads::shared seems to kill performance (Workaround).
by BrowserUk
in thread threads::shared seems to kill performance
by Jacobs
| For: | Use: | ||
| & | & | ||
| < | < | ||
| > | > | ||
| [ | [ | ||
| ] | ] |